Bitcoin Mining Software: A Comprehensive Guide for Windows 10 Users
As digital currencies continue to gain popularity, Bitcoin remains one of the most significant and widely used cryptocurrencies. One way to earn Bitcoins is through mining—a process that involves using computational power to validate transactions on the blockchain and to create new bitcoins. While solo mining has become increasingly difficult due to high competition and specialized hardware requirements, an alternative for those who prefer running mining software on their Windows 10 machines exists. In this article, we will explore various Bitcoin mining software options designed specifically for Windows 10 users, along with the benefits and potential drawbacks of using these applications.
Understanding Bitcoin Mining Software
Bitcoin mining software is a tool that allows you to mine Bitcoins on your computer or mining pool without needing specialized hardware like ASIC miners. This software typically uses your CPU's power or integrates with graphic processing units (GPU) for more efficient mining operations. However, it's important to note that running mining software using standard PC components can be energy-intensive and might not be profitable in the long run due to high electricity costs and competition from powerful mining rigs.
Popular Bitcoin Mining Software for Windows 10
There are several popular Bitcoin mining software options designed for Windows 10 users, which we will explore below:
1. NiceHash Miner
Platform: Windows 7/8/10, Linux (x64)
Pros: User-friendly interface, supports multiple cryptocurrencies, and can utilize your CPU or GPU for mining.
Cons: Requires a registration fee to receive hashrate shares and is not recommended for those looking to mine only Bitcoin due to the potential for cryptocurrency diversification fees.
2. BFG Miner
Platform: Windows (x64), Linux (CUDA/OpenCL)
Pros: Supports a wide range of cryptocurrencies and is known for its efficiency in mining with GPUs.
Cons: Requires manual configuration; the user needs to understand settings like hashing algorithms and pools to optimize performance and profitability.
3. CGMiner
Platform: Windows, Linux (OpenCL)
Pros: Lightweight, easy to use, and supports various mining algorithms on both CPU and GPU.
Cons: Does not integrate well with external exchanges or wallets, and the user must manually manage their cryptocurrency earnings.
4. Claymore's dGPU Miner
Platform: Windows (AMD GPUs), Linux (AMD/NVIDIA GPUs)
Pros: Specifically designed for AMD GPUs but supports both NVIDIA and AMD cards through OpenCL; efficient mining algorithm and GPU utilization.
Cons: Does not support all cryptocurrencies, and the use of an exclusive cryptocurrency can be limiting for those looking to mine multiple coins.
Choosing the Right Software for You
Choosing the right Bitcoin mining software for your Windows 10 machine depends on several factors, including:
Your Mining Goals: Are you interested in mining only Bitcoin or other cryptocurrencies? Some miners prefer diversifying their earnings across different coins to reduce risk.
Hardware Compatibility: Ensure that the software is compatible with your computer's hardware (CPU, GPU) and supports the mining algorithm(s) of choice.
User Experience: Consider the user interface's complexity; some miners prefer simpler options over more complex ones.
Cost and Efficiency: Assess the potential profitability of each software based on electricity costs, hashrate efficiency, and any fees associated with earning shares or coins.
Safety and Security Tips
Before diving into mining using Bitcoin mining software for Windows 10, it's crucial to ensure your system's security:
Update Your System: Regularly update both Windows 10 and the mining software itself to prevent vulnerabilities from being exploited by malware or hackers.
Backup Regularly: Store your cryptocurrency wallet securely; regular backups will help in case of data loss due to hacking attempts or software errors.
Use Antivirus Software: Running a reputable antivirus program is essential, as mining software often interacts with various networks and exchanges that can attract malicious activities.
Conclusion
While mining Bitcoin on Windows 10 using specialized software offers an alternative to dedicated mining hardware for those looking to earn cryptocurrencies, it's essential to approach this activity with caution. Understand the risks involved, choose your software wisely based on your goals and hardware capabilities, and prioritize security. Remember that while some miners find profitability through this method, others may end up incurring costs without significant earnings. Therefore, mining should be considered as an additional income source rather than a guaranteed profit opportunity.
As technology evolves and the cryptocurrency market changes, it's important to stay informed about new software options and best practices for secure and efficient Bitcoin mining on Windows 10.